Systematic name | YDL205C |
Gene name | HEM3 |
Aliases | OLE2 |
Feature type | ORF, Verified |
Coordinates | Chr IV:93745..92762 |
Primary SGDID | S000002364 |
Description of YDL205C: Porphobilinogen deaminase, catalyzes the conversion of 4-porphobilinogen to hydroxymethylbilane, the third step in heme biosynthesis; localizes to the cytoplasm and nucleus; expression is regulated by Hap2p-Hap3p, but not by levels of heme[1][2]
